Understanding Eco Batteries

Eco batteries are designed to be more environmentally friendly compared to traditional lead-acid options. These batteries use advanced technologies, such as lithium-ion chemistry, that not only reduce waste but also enhance performance.

Benefits of Choosing an Eco Battery

  • Longevity: Lithium batteries typically last longer than lead-acid batteries, providing excellent value over time.
  • Efficiency: Eco batteries offer faster charging times and higher energy density.
  • Weight: Lighter than conventional batteries, eco batteries improve the overall performance of the golf cart.
  • Environmentally Friendly: Reduced environmental impact through less toxic material usage and higher recyclability.

Key Considerations When Choosing an Eco Battery

  1. Compatibility: Ensure the battery voltage matches your golf cart requirements. The 51.2V 106Ah Roypower Allied golf cart Eco battery suits various models but confirm the specifications with your cart's manufacturer.

  2. Weight and Size: Consider the physical dimensions and weight. A lighter battery can help improve your golf cart's handling and overall performance.

  3. Charger Compatibility: Verify that your charging equipment matches the new battery specifications, especially if transitioning from an older battery type.

  4. Warranty and Support: A good warranty indicates product reliability. Look for manufacturers that offer solid support services.

Common Issues and Practical Solutions

  • Shorter Range: If your battery runs out quickly, check for possible electrical issues in the golf cart itself, such as wiring shorts.
  • Overheating: Ensure proper ventilation and avoid excessive charging times. Monitor the battery’s temperature and introduce measures like cooling fans if necessary.
  • Incompatibility: If your eco battery doesn’t fit properly, consider using battery trays or protective pads to adjust fitment as needed.
